Understanding Response Time in Gaming Monitors
Response time refers to how quickly a pixel can change from one color to another, typically measured in milliseconds (ms). A lower response time means less motion blur and ghosting, which are crucial for fast-paced games like first-person shooters, racing, and action titles. For a 32-inch monitor, where details are more prominent, having a quick response time becomes even more important to maintain clarity and smoothness.
Ideal Response Times for 32-Inch Gaming Monitors
- 1 ms to 3 ms: Considered the best for competitive gaming. These response times minimize motion blur and ghosting, providing the smoothest experience.
- 4 ms to 6 ms: Suitable for most gamers, offering a good balance between performance and cost. Slight motion blur may be noticeable but generally not distracting.
- 7 ms and above: Typically found in budget monitors. These may introduce noticeable ghosting during fast movements, which can affect gameplay quality.

Choosing the Right Monitor for Your Needs
While response time is crucial, it should be considered alongside other features such as refresh rate, resolution, and panel type. For competitive gaming, prioritize monitors with 1 ms response times and high refresh rates (120Hz or higher). For immersive single-player experiences, a balance of response time and resolution (such as 1440p or 4K) can provide stunning visuals without sacrificing smoothness.
